The first foldable iPhone is finally here, and following its announcement, we got the chance to try the phone for ourselves. We've long been told that Apple would make a foldable iPhone once the tech was good enough - has it been worth the wait? It definitely feels like something different. The inner screen has a decidedly matte finish that handled even some glare from the windows above the hands-on area well. The folding mechanism is smooth, and even IP68 rated, and the crease is almost impossible to find with my finger. The 5.4-inch outer screen looks petite by modern slab phone standards.
